From drawing to layout
Countertop slab layout software lets you arrange the pieces for a job on the slab before cutting. It gives you a clear view of the piece positions, seam locations, and vein flow while you work.

Layout check
Use the layout to make the decisions the slab requires. You control where each piece sits and where each seam falls.
| Check | What you see |
|---|---|
| Piece position | Where each countertop piece sits on the slab. |
| Vein flow | How the stone pattern meets across the joints. |
| Seam location | The seam position you choose for the finished countertop. |
Drag each piece around the slab until the arrangement works for the job.
See how the stone pattern meets at each joint while you adjust the layout.
Choose the seam locations and review the layout before the job moves ahead.
One workflow
iCounterSoft keeps the countertop drawing, slab layout, and quote in the same application. You can move from the measured job to the layout without recreating the job in separate software.
